タグ

関連タグで絞り込む (2)

タグの絞り込みを解除

diffに関するkoda3のブックマーク (9)

  • Excelファイルを比較するツールを作ってみた - Qiita

    はじめに Excelファイルの比較にはWinMergeにxdocdiffのプラグインを入れて使っていたのですが、 列が揃ってなかったり、ヘッダを固定できなかったりと少し不便に感じていました。 そんなわけでExcelファイルを比較するツールを自作してみたので、紹介と使い方を書いていこうと思います。 注意 このツールは筆者の仕事環境において必要最低限の要件で作成しています インストール ここ から最新の.msiをダウンロードする ダウンロードしてインストーラーを実行する ※電子署名をしていないので、以下のウィンドウが表示されると思います。「詳細」→「実行」で実行できます。 Nextを選択 インストールするディレクトリと、ユーザーを選択 (特に指定がなければそのままNext) Nextを選択 起動方法 ショートカットアイコン インストールが完了すると、デスクトップにショートカットアイコンが作成さ

    Excelファイルを比較するツールを作ってみた - Qiita
  • 任意の2つのテキストの差分をチェック、共有出来るツール・「Diff Checker」

    任意の2つのテキストの差分をチェックして変更箇所の割り出しと結果の共有ができる差分チェッカー、Diff Checkerのご紹介。動作も早くて便利そうだったのでメモがてら。 ドキュメントの差分チェックツールです。 左右のカラムにテキストを入れてチェックすればいいだけ。変更箇所が割り出されます。 ↑ こんな感じで割り出されます。変更点がピンポイントで出ると嬉しいですけど、日語だと上記のように文章まるごと扱われるみたいです。 個人的には使いやすくて好きでしたが、既存ツールも数多にあるのであえて選ぶ理由があるとすればユーザー登録出来る点とURLの発行・共有可能な所くらいでしょうか。 とはいえ、国産のdifff《デュフフ》でもURLが発行、共有は可能なのでお好みで。 Diff Checker

    任意の2つのテキストの差分をチェック、共有出来るツール・「Diff Checker」
    koda3
    koda3 2017/01/12
  • ExcelCompare - Excelファイルの差分表示

    MOONGIFTはオープンソース・ソフトウェアを紹介するブログです。2021年07月16日で更新停止しました オフィスでの仕事に徹底的に使われているのがExcelです。職人たちの手にかかれば、表計算のみならずあらゆる場面においてExcelが利用されます。メールでも送られ、修正されて、コピーして修正して…と多くの人たちに使われています。 その結果、多くのコピーとどれが最新で何が違うのか分からないExcelファイルに溢れかえります。そこで使ってみたいのがExcelCompareです。 ExcelCompareの使い方 ExcelCompareは2つのExcelファイルを指定して差分を抽出します。 $ excel_cmp spreadsheet.xlsx spreadsheet-2.xlsx DIFF Cell at Sheet1!B2 => '2016年6月26日' v/s '2016年7月2

    ExcelCompare - Excelファイルの差分表示
  • MySQL (MariaDB) データベース定義の差分を取得する方法 - Qiita

    MySQL または MariaDB で2つのデータベースの定義がどう異なるのか、調べたいことってありますよね? mysqldump を使って diff で差分を取得することをまず考えるかもしれませんが、もしその差分をなくす、つまり一方に行った変更を他方に反映したい場合に、まさかそこから手動で ALTER TABLE 文を書こうなんてエンジニアはいないと思います。 そんなわけで mysqldiff コマンドの出番です。 mysqldiff コマンドについて mysqldiff は Python で実装された Oracle 公式の MySQL 向けユーティリティツール群である MySQL Utilities に含まれるツールのひとつです。2つの異なるデータベースを比較し、その差分を出力することができます。 Perl製のツール MySQL::Diff について mysqldiff で検索すると同

    MySQL (MariaDB) データベース定義の差分を取得する方法 - Qiita
  • gitで差分ファイルを抽出する - Qiita

    案件で「作業の差分を納品してくれ」とか言われることってよくあります。 今までは手作業でディレクトリ作って、ファイルをコピーしてましたが、 もう、そんなうんざりする作業とはおさらばできそうです。 git archive と git diff の合わせ技で差分を出力できる事がわかったからです。 例えば、一個前のコミットから現在のコミットまでの差分を取り出したい時は、 git archive --format=zip --prefix=root/ HEAD `git diff --diff-filter=d --name-only HEAD^ HEAD` -o archive.zip まずは、git archive について。 --format=zip を付けるとzipで固めてくれます。 --prefix=root/ は抽出したファイルをrootディレクトリに入れた状態にしてくれます。 -o a

    gitで差分ファイルを抽出する - Qiita
    koda3
    koda3 2015/04/28
  • MOONGIFT: » JavaScriptでDiff「JSBlend」:オープンソースを毎日紹介

    ぱっと見、簡単そうに見えてその実、意外と大変なのが差分を表示する処理だ。マシンパワーも意外と使うので、油断ならない。だが、Web上で共有したりコラボレートしたりするアプリケーションが増えている現在にあっては、重要な機能になっている。 手軽に実装する方法は、既存のライブラリを使うことだ。それも、サーバサイドでなくクライアントサイドで。 今回紹介するオープンソース・ソフトウェアはJSBlend、JavaScriptで実装されたDiffソフトウェアだ。 JavaScriptでDiffを実装すると言うのは以前紹介したgoogle-diff-match-patchや、「Javascriptでdiffる ( with 形態素解析 ) (nakatani @ cybozu labs)」等で試みられている。JSBlendが凄いのは、ただDiffだけでなく、マージにも対応している点だ。比較は文字単位で行われ

    MOONGIFT: » JavaScriptでDiff「JSBlend」:オープンソースを毎日紹介
    koda3
    koda3 2015/04/28
  • JavaScript/Java/PythonでDiff·google-diff-match-patch MOONGIFT

    ※画像は公式サイトデモより 最近、自作でWikiエンジンを書いている。Wikiの三大要素(?)として必要なのは、ページがない場合の自動生成、HTMLを記述する事無く記法によって生成される文章、そして不特定多数が編集するための履歴管理機能だ。 履歴管理をする以上、リビジョンの比較ができなければ意味がない。更新の衝突が起こった場合も必要だ。その際に非常に便利なライブラリがこれだ。 今回紹介するオープンソース・ソフトウェアはgoogle-diff-match-patch、各種言語による差分表示ライブラリだ。 google-diff-match-patchはその名の通り、Google謹製のライブラリだ。何と、Webベースのドキュメント作成ソフトウェア、Google Documentsでも使われている代物だ。 提供されているのはJavaScriptJavaそしてPython向けのソースになる。特に

    JavaScript/Java/PythonでDiff·google-diff-match-patch MOONGIFT
    koda3
    koda3 2015/04/28
  • Google Code Archive - Long-term storage for Google Code Project Hosting.

    Code Archive Skip to content Google About Google Privacy Terms

    koda3
    koda3 2015/04/28
  • GitHub - cloudbees/diff4j: Pure-Java diff/patch implementation

    koda3
    koda3 2015/04/28
  • 1